Output d73ba79edf8c16cc2b02c2626aa2b86241a8dcf9d650b94065d0ca24f473066a: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b7a2dda6f89f1106c0a36e01da776e2bf6dccd OP_EQUAL
address
34Da9zMUyygM3LTu4NQ6d32o5iWNVDLuUg
transaction
d73ba79edf8c16cc2b02c2626aa2b86241a8dcf9d650b94065d0ca24f473066a
confirmations
447581
spent
true